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A handheld device comprising: a first body part comprising a first user interface element; a second body part comprising a second user interface element; a link mechanism configured to interconnect the first body part and the second body part movably by a user between a first configuration and a second configuration, wherein the link mechanism comprises at each side of the handheld device only one pivot point at each of the first and second body parts; the first body part and the second body part being stacked in a first order in the first configuration and in a second order opposite to the first order in the second configuration; wherein the first body part and the second body part are each configured to maintain a parallel orientation when the first body part and the second body part are moved between the first and second configurations; wherein the first body part and the second body part have been configured to maintain their parallel orientation throughout changing from the first configuration to the second configuration.
2.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the first and second body parts each have thickness substantially smaller than width and length.
3.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the first and second body parts each have differing widths and lengths.
4.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the link mechanism has been configured to provide a third configuration between the first and second configuration such that the first body part and the second body parts are positioned sequentially.
5. A handheld device according to claim 4 , wherein the first and second body parts have been located in a common plane in the third configuration.
6.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the link mechanism comprises two arms spaced apart of each other.
7. A handheld device according to claim 6 , wherein at least one of the arms comprises orientation control equipment configured to control the parallel orientation of the first and second body parts during change between the first and second configuration.
8.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the device further comprises orientation control equipment at two opposite sides of the device.
9. A handheld device according to claim 8 , wherein the device further comprises a force transmission system configured to link the orientation control equipment at the two opposite sides so as to reduce twist between the two body parts.
10.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the link mechanism further comprises a shaft; and gears connecting the shaft to the first and second body parts at the respective pivot points.
11.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the device further comprises a processor and a memory configured to store instructions for the processor.
12. A handheld device according to claim 11 , wherein the processor has been configured to provide different services according to instructions stored in the memory.
13. A handheld device according to claim 12 , wherein the processor has been configured to process different services selectively depending on the configuration of the body parts.
14. A handheld device according to claim 13 , wherein the first and second body parts comprise a first display and a second display, respectively.
15. A handheld device according to claim 14 , wherein the first and second displays are assigned at a given time to respective first and second services and the processor is configured to select as currently operated service the service corresponding to the display that is stacked on top of the remaining display.
16. A handheld device according to claim 1 , wherein the first and second body parts each comprise a first display and a second display, respectively.
17. A handheld device according to claim 16 , wherein the device further comprises a processor and a memory configured to store instructions for the processor and the displays have been functionally connected to the processor.
18. A handheld device comprising: a first body part comprising a first user interface element; a second body part comprising a second user interface element; means for interconnecting the first body part and the second body part movably by a user between a first configuration and a second configuration, wherein the means for interconnecting the first body part and the second body part comprises at each side of the handheld device only one pivot point at each of the first and second body parts; the first body part and the second body part being stacked in a first order in the first configuration and in a second order opposite to the first order in the second configuration; wherein the first body part and the second body part are each configured to maintain a parallel orientation when the first body part and the second body part are moved between the first and second configurations; wherein the first body part and the second body part have been configured to maintain their parallel orientation throughout changing from the first configuration to the second configuration.
19. A computer program embodied in a non-transitory physical memory medium for controlling a handheld device that comprises a first body part and a second body part with respective displays and connected such that the first and second body parts are stackable in reversible order, the program comprising: computer executable program code configured to cause the handheld device to present first content on the first body part and no content on the second body part when the device is in a first configuration; computer executable program code configured to cause the handheld device to present no content on the first body part and second content on the second body part when the device is in a second configuration; and computer executable program code configured to cause the handheld device to present third content on the first body part and fourth content on the second body part when the device is in the first configuration; wherein the computer executable program code is also configured to cause the handheld device to present content corresponding to maintaining a parallel orientation of the first body part and the second body part when the first body part and the second body part are moved between the first and second configurations; wherein the computer executable program code′ is also configured to cause the first body part and the second body part to be configured to maintain their parallel orientation throughout changing from the first configuration to the second configuration; and wherein the first body part and the second body part are connected by a link mechanism comprising at each side of the handheld device only one pivot point at each of the first body part and the second body part.
20. A computer program according to claim 19 , wherein the third content corresponds to the first content and the fourth content corresponds to the second content.
21. A computer program according to claim 19 , wherein: the first and second contents are independent of each other; and the third content and the fourth content collectively represent common content.
